State of the Classroom
Learn what students like about the class and what they believe could be improved.
A “State of the Classroom” conversation promotes collective reflection on what is working in the classroom and what could be improved to promote deeper engagement and learning. The class sits in a circle and shares honest thoughts about their experiences as learners.
